Pros

Much of the staff is dedicated and helpful. The small tech company I worked at was bought by Ascend. It had a similar vibe to a video game studio, where much of development staff would likely be working if that industry was bigger in NY.

Cons

Turnover is through the roof. No one stays longer than a couple years, and for good reason. Employees are talked down to and taken advantage of. Self-serving climbers take advantage of how out of touch management is to secure roles for themselves at the expense of competent staff. Upper management is broken beyond repair. Some are incompetent hires only around due to nepotism. Some are self-important bullies. Giant parent corporation constantly lies to employees to cheat them out of benefits and opportunities. HR is their tool to do so.
